Cotter plot and story overview
Cotter centers on a premise that unfolds like this: A rodeo rider is killed because Cotter is too drunk to distract the raging bull.

Cast and characters of Cotter
Cotter is anchored by Don Murray, Carol Lynley, Rip Torn, and Sherry Jackson, working under the direction of Paul Stanley. The chemistry between the leads is one of the production's quiet strengths.
The script comes from William D. Gordon, whose writing keeps the dialogue sharp. You can trace the full credits and filmographies on IMDb and TMDB.
